Safety
Most wood stoves that are sold today have been safety tested. Stoves that haven't been tested include stoves purchased secondhand or antique stoves as well as stoves built in informal welding workshops. The majority of insurance companies do not cover homes with uncertified appliances.
A certified stove is marked with a label indicating the minimum distance between the stove and wood burning stoves near me combustibles such as furniture and walls. The manufacturer's instructions for installation will include this information. The manufacturer's test will also determine if the stove is in compliance with the requirements for fire resistance.

The term "fire safety" doesn't only refer to construction materials; it also includes everything that is stored near a stove such as cleaning products and rags. Make sure to keep curtains, blankets, wood burner clearance sale and throws away from the open space of the stove.
The clearances specified above can be reduced with the help of shielding that is appropriate. You should always consult with the manufacturer to determine the recommended clearances. If you are unsure about the safety of a certain shielding material, consult your local inspector or building control officer to make sure it is in compliance with the current fire safety regulations. It's also a good idea to install carbon monoxide and smoke detectors around your stove.
